# Fill in provides info so that indexing works right (in the face of MX::Declare)
# by just smashing filenames to package names and not trying to be smart..
File::Find::find(sub {
- return unless $File::Find::name =~ /\.pm$/;
+ return unless /^\w.*?\.pm$/;
my $fn = $File::Find::name;
my $ver = ExtUtils::MM_Unix->parse_version($fn);
requires 'Moose';
requires 'Moose::Autobox';
+requires 'MooseX::MultiMethods' => '0.10';
requires 'MooseX::Declare' => '0.32';
requires 'MooseX::Types::Common';
requires 'MooseX::Types::Path::Class';
requires 'Sub::Exporter';
requires 'Syntax::Highlight::Engine::Kate';
requires 'Sys::Hostname';
-requires 'XML::Atom';
-requires 'XML::RSS';
-requires 'XML::OPML::SimpleGen';
test_requires 'Test::More' => '0.88';
test_requires 'Test::utf8' => '0.02';
and die $!;
}
+if ($ENV{GITALIST_RELEASE_TESTING}) {
+ author_tests 't/author';
+ author_requires 'Test::NoTabs';
+ author_requires 'Test::Pod' => '1.14';
+ author_requires 'Test::Pod::Coverage' => '1.04';
+ author_requires 'Test::WWW::Mechanize::Catalyst' => '0.51';
+ author_requires 'HTML::TreeBuilder::XPath';
+ author_requires 'WWW::Mechanize::TreeBuilder';
+}
+
install_script glob('script/*.pl');
auto_install;